The Domain of Deneb was created by Empress Jacqueline I in 588, but no Archduke was named at the time. Her assassination at the end of the 1st Frontier War (604) by Admiral Olav hault-Plankwell, who subsequently proclaimed himself Emperor Olav I (beginning the Imperial Civil War and the succession of Barracks Emperors) led to concern over High Nobles with extensive territory and civil/military power after the resolution of the Civil War. As a result, exiting Domain titles were allowed to go into abeyance when the line of heirs failed, and the Domain-level civilian authority in the military command structure was discontinued, effectively removing the Archducal political power. The Domain of Deneb as a result never had an Archduke appointed until Norris, the 1st Archduke of Deneb.

Norris self-promoted via Warrant. Emperor Strephon reinstated the Archduchies; he was going to appoint Norris, but died before the formal doing of it. So Norris, having obtained the warrant from the crashed ship, self promotes and uses the warrant to get it locally promulgated just ahead of the notice of the assassination.

It's worth noting that the domain existed sans archduke for centuries. Many of the domains were administrative only until Strephon's reign.
 
Prior to Emperor Strephon, we had:

* Domain of Sylea - Imperial Family (Alkhalikoi)
* Domain of Vland - Tauribi Family
* Domain of Antares - House of Soegz
* Domain of Gateway - Erechs or Minomoru Family
* Domain of Ilelish - (in abeyance)
* Domain of Sol - (in abeyance) *
* Domain of Deneb - (in abeyance/title unestablished)

* Admiral Arielle Adair was apparently made Archduchess of the Solomani Rim (Ceremonial title tied to regional peacekeeping) at about the conclusion of the Rim War, but her grandson was made 1st Archduke Adair of Sol (proper) under Strephon.
